Description:

Jim Beam Smoking Bisquettes are made from the original Jim Beam Bourbon barrels. Add the full rich Jim Beam flavor to any food. Use on any grill, barbecue or smoker. 120 Bisquettes per pack.

Features:
  • Easy-to-use 120-pack of smoking bisquettes

  • Adds full Jim Beam flavor to meats, fish, and vegetables

  • Made from the original Jim Beam bourbon barrels

  • Can be used on any grill, barbecue, or smoker; recipe card included

  • Measures 12 by 7 by 5 inches

2Only for the Bradley Smoker  Sep 04, 2011
By J. Miller "multi-user"
I thought the idea of a compact smoking bisquette would be much easier than using hickory or mesquite chips for smoking. Turns out, there is even a warning on the package not to leave the disk on the coals for more than 20 minutes or it could 'adversely affect the fast of the meat you are smoking'. Can't afford a Bradley which automatically ejects the disk into a pan of water whether or not it completely used up, so I will continue to use the good old fashioned all natural chunks of wood.
